Burundi - Total Secondary Education Enrolment in Technical Vocational Programmes

Since 2009, Burundi Total Secondary Education Enrolment in Technical Vocational Programmes grew 21.8% year on year. In 2014, the country was ranked number 58 comparing other countries in Total Secondary Education Enrolment in Technical Vocational Programmes with 37,026 Persons. Burundi is overtaken by Peru, which was ranked number 57 at 37,719 Persons and is followed by Moldova at 31,194 Persons. China topped the ranking with 19,233,849 Persons in 2014, that is a fall of 9% compared to 2013. Indonesia, United Kingdom and Egypt resp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Niger recorded the best 5 years average growth at +46% per year, while British Virgin Islands recorded the worst performance at -25% per year.
